To prevent wet carpet smell, set up fans and dehumidifiers, clean and dry any baseboards adjacent to affected carpets, place uncovered bowls filled with vinegar throughout the room, and relocate house plants to the affected area so they can help absorb odors. Just mix 1 tablespoon (15 ml) of white vinegar with 2 cups (470 ml) of water in a spray bottle and mist the carpet with it.
